Pros

Decent benefits, pay and amazing people you will work alongside.

Cons

Read the other reviews. If you choose to work here prepare to be gaslit, verbally abused, and fear for your job security and work load on a daily basis. You have a CEO that leads through fear, and will talk about employees behind closed doors as if they are simply lines on a spreadsheet. He has no compassion or empathy to you, but will demand loyalty or you will be dismissed. He is a megalomaniac, full of ego, and has surrounded himself with Yes-Men. Nothing will change as long as he is at the helm. They have "restructurings" aka massive layoffs at least twice a year. The first time, they will gaslight you and say it was good for the business, and it is nothing to worry about. You may believe them, and feel motivated to keep working, then 3-6 months later there will be another where some of your friends and respected colleagues will be affected. They will have the same talking points, will scapegoat people you work with closely and you will feel like something is not right. Then on the next one, suddenly you are the one that is cut and scapegoated. Do not work here. You will need therapy if you spend more than 6 months here, it is that toxic. Every employee that I talk to jokes about some kind of PTSD and the scars they have from working at this company. This is not a normal feeling to have at a job.
